The ingredients needed to make Chhenapoda:
  1. Take 1 litter milk
  2. Get 2 tbsp vinegar
  3. Take 5-6 tsp sugar
  4. Make ready 1/2 tsp cardamom powder
  5. Make ready 2 tsp ghee
  6. Take 2 tsp semolina
  7. Get 3-4 tbsp whey
  8. Get 3-4 tbsp splitted cashew nuts
  9. Take 1 baking tray
  10. Get 1 butter paper
  11. Take Ghee for greasing the tray

Steps to make Chhenapoda:
  1. Put the milk in a heavy bottomed vessel and allow it to boil.
  2. When it starts boiling add the vinegar and allow the milk to curdle.
  3. Switch off the flame and allow it to cool for 10 minutes.
  4. Strain the chhena from the whey.
  5. Mash the chhena properly with your hand and then mix semolina, sugar,cardamom powder,cashew nuts,whey and ghee and also mix it properly.
  6. Grease the baking tin with ghee and line it with butter paper.
  7. Heat a tawa with high flame and then put a pressure cooker over it and then place the baking tray inside it.
  8. Cover the lid of the pressure cooker without the whistle.
  9. Bake it for 5 minute in high flame and then approximately 45 minute in low flame.
  10. After that you may check by inserting a toothpick in it. If it is not properly baked then take another 5 minutes more.
  11. Switch off the flame and allow it to cool completely and then remove the butter paper.
  12. Cut into pieces and serve. You can store it in an airtight container for 2 days.
